Job Responsibilities:
Daily settlements
- Complete intraday/end of day processes for fixed income products including bonds, repos, CDs, Yankee CDs, CPs, Corp MM Funds, CNY term deposit, CNY Bond issuance, and IND.
- Monitor settlement of all trades to ensure timely resolution of any failing transaction by working with the Front Business Lines and counterparties timely.
- Report and escalate unusual activities and settlement issues to Supervisors.
- Perform new product testing and support including draft of UAT testing and work closing with technical team for issue resolving Daily IND reconciliation and money transfer.
- Perform CED settlement, securities transfer, revaluation, and coupon monitoring and entry postings.
- Assist team on projects for implementing systems and/or process changes to support increased efficiency on process controls.
- Perform timely and accurate GL accounting entry postings in the core Treasury banking system
- Restore business document files in accordance with retention policy.
